Subject: bug#28687: 25.2; Error using term-handle-ansi-terminal-messages
Date: Tue, 03 Oct 2017 11:19:38 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<87mv58b6np.fsf@aol.com> (raw)
Hi,
When trying to use `term-handle-ansi-terminal-messages`
as a template, a new command code is defined:
((= command-code ?e)
(save-excursion
(find-file-other-window argument))
It gets invoked when string "\033AnSiTe" is sent, similar
to this:
echo -e "\033AnSiTe" test
as well as with an alias defined for the process via
`term-send-raw-string`:
(term-send-raw-string (format "
alias e=\'echo -e \"\\033AnSiTe\"\'
")
and invoked as:
e test
Most of the time thi works.
When it doesn't work as expected, one of the followig
3 errors sometimes occurs:
1. I get the error:
if: Symbol’s value as variable is void:
term-pending-delete-marker
Debugger entered--Lisp error: (void-variable term-pending-delete-marker)
term-emulate-terminal(#<process test> "\nAnSiTe test\nAnSiTu liveuser\nAnSiTc /home/liveuser\nAnSiTh localhost.localdomain\n")
2. The trailing "^M" of the argument gets swallowed up (omitted)
before being passed to `term-handle-ansi-terminal-messages`,
presumably by the function `term-send-raw-string`.
3. I get the error:
term-send-raw-string: Not enough arguments for format string
Thanks.
